table table {text-align: left;}

body, td, img		
{
	font-family: arial, helvetica, Verdana;
	font-size: 12px;
	color:#000000}
					
body.regular
{
	margin-top: 0px;
	margin-bottom: 0px;
	margin-left: 0px;
	margin-right:0px;
	background-color:#74814A;
	background-image: url(../images/bg.jpg);
	background-repeat: repeat-x;}
	
body.print
{
	margin-top: 10px;
	margin-bottom: 10px;
	margin-left: 10px;
	margin-right:10px;
	background-color:#ffffff;}

.button {
	border-top: 1px solid #ffffff; border-left: 1px solid #ffffff; border-right: 1px solid #000000; border-bottom: 1px solid #000000;
	padding: 4px 10px 4px 10px; background-color:#E28C32; color:#FFFFFF; font-weight:bold; text-align: center; text-decoration:none;
	font-family: Arial, Verdana; font-size: 12px;

}

.button:hover		{color: #ffffff; text-decoration: none;}

.Header				{height: 55px; background-color: #0A2963; background-position: right; background-repeat: no-repeat;}

.bgChoose			{background-color: #E28C32; border-bottom: 1px solid #C45D1F; border-right: 1px solid #D5782A;}
a.btnChoose			{color: #ffffff; text-decoration: none; width: 60px; height: 12px;}
a.btnChoose:hover	{color: #ffffff; text-decoration: none;}

a					{color: #660000; text-decoration: none;}
a:hover				{color: #330000; text-decoration: underline;}

a.utillink			{color: #ffffff; font-family: Arial, Verdana; text-transform: uppercase; text-decoration: none;}
a.utillink:hover	{color: #ffffff; text-decoration: none;}
.icnUtillink		{width: 11px; height: 12px; margin-right: 4px;}

.icnNav				{width: 14px; height: 14px; margin-right: 3px;}
.icnNext			{width: 9px; height: 11px; margin-right: 4px;}
.tmbPerson			{width: 34px; height: 36px; margin-right: 8px;}

.white				{color: #ffffff;}
a.white				{color: #ffffff; text-decoration: underline;}
a.white:hover		{color: #ffffff;}

.black				{color: #000000;}
a.black				{color: #000000; text-decoration: none;}
a.black:hover		{color: #000000; text-decoration: none;}

.headTicker			{font-family: Arian, Helvetica, Verdana; font-size: 18px; color: #660000; font-weight: bold; margin-bottom: 6px;}
.textTicker			{font-family: Arian, Helvetica, Verdana; font-size: 12px; color: #660000; font-weight: bold;}

.red				{color: #cc3300;}
.grey				{color: #666666;}
.green				{color: #95A264;}

p					{margin: 0px;}

.hr					{border-bottom: 1px solid #cccccc;}
.hr2				{border-bottom: 2px solid #cccccc;}
.hrGreen			{border-bottom: 1px solid #CDCD9E;}


.bgDark				{background-color: #636E3C;}
.bgLight			{background-color: #E2E2C6;}
.bgElight			{background-color: #E2E2C6;}

.borderListnum		{border-bottom: 1px solid #636E3C; margin: 0px 1px 0px 1px}
.Arial				{font-family: Arial; font-size: 11px;}


.platehead
{
	background-image: url(../images/platehead.gif); height: 10px;	
	font-family: Arial, Helvetica, Verdana, Sans-Serif;
	font-size: 11px; color: #394018; font-weight: bold; text-transform: uppercase;
	height: 26px; padding-left: 12px;}

.platehead_180
{
	background-image: url(../images/Sidenav/platehead_180.gif); height: 10px;	
	font-family: Arial, Helvetica, Verdana, Sans-Serif;
	font-size: 12px; color: #ffffff; font-weight: bold;
	height: 24px; padding-left: 15px;}

.plateheadGreen_590		{background-image: url(../images/plateheadGreen_590.gif); background-repeat: no-repeat; background-color: #484F2A;}
.platebottomGreen_590	{background-image: url(../images/platebottomGreen_590.gif); height: 10px;}

.platehead_340
{
	background-image: url(../images/platehead_340.gif); height: 10px;	
	font-family: Arial, Helvetica, Verdana, Sans-Serif;
	font-size: 11px; color: #394018; font-weight: bold; text-transform: uppercase;
	height: 26px; padding-left: 12px;}
.platebottom_340	{background-image: url(../images/platebottom_340.gif); height: 10px;}

.platehead_240
{
	background-image: url(../images/platehead_240.gif); height: 10px;	
	font-family: Arial, Helvetica, Verdana, Sans-Serif;
	font-size: 11px; color: #394018; font-weight: bold; text-transform: uppercase;
	height: 26px; padding-left: 12px;}
.platebottom_240	{background-image: url(../images/platebottom_240.gif); height: 10px;}

.platehead_590
{
	background-image: url(../images/platehead_590.gif); height: 10px;	
	font-family: Arial, Helvetica, Verdana, Sans-Serif;
	font-size: 11px; color: #394018; font-weight: bold; text-transform: uppercase;
	height: 26px; padding-left: 12px;}
.platebottom_590	{background-image: url(../images/platebottom_590.gif); height: 10px;}

.platehead_170
{
	background-image: url(../images/platehead_170.gif); height: 10px;	
	font-family: Arial, Helvetica, Verdana, Sans-Serif;
	font-size: 11px; color: #ffffff; font-weight: bold; text-transform: uppercase;
	height: 26px; padding-left: 12px;}
.platebottom_170	{background-image: url(../images/platebottom_170.gif); height: 10px;}

.platehead_190
{
	background-image: url(../images/platehead_190.gif); height: 10px;	
	font-family: Arial, Helvetica, Verdana, Sans-Serif;
	font-size: 11px; color: #394018; font-weight: bold; text-transform: uppercase;
	height: 26px; padding-left: 12px;}
.platebottom_190	{background-image: url(../images/platebottom_190.gif); height: 10px;}

.platehead_390
{
	background-image: url(../images/platehead_390.gif); height: 10px;	
	font-family: Arial, Helvetica, Verdana, Sans-Serif;
	font-size: 11px; color: #394018; font-weight: bold; text-transform: uppercase;
	height: 26px; padding-left: 12px;}
.platebottom_390	{background-image: url(../images/platebottom_390.gif); height: 10px;}

.platebottom_770	{background-image: url(../images/platebottom_770.gif); height: 10px;}





.plateheadtopBlank_590	{background-image: url(../images/plateheadtopBlank_590.gif); height: 10px;}
.plateheadtopGreen_590
{
	background-image: url(../images/plateheadtopGreen_590.gif); height: 10px;	
	font-family: Arial, Helvetica, Verdana, Sans-Serif;
	font-size: 11px; color: #394018; font-weight: bold; text-transform: uppercase;
	height: 26px; padding-left: 12px;}
	






.plateStandard		{background-color: #ffffff; padding: 12px 12px 2px 12px; font-size: 11px;}
.plateStandard td	{font-size: 11px;}
.plateStandard2		{background-color: #ffffff; padding: 10px 10px 2px 10px; font-size: 11px;}
.plateStandard2 td	{font-size: 11px;}
.plateStandard3		{background-color: #ffffff; padding: 0px 10px 0px 10px; font-size: 11x !important;}
.plateStandard3 td	{font-size: 11px;}
.platestandard		{background-color: #ffffff; padding: 12px 12px 2px 12px; font-size: 11px;}
.platestandard td	{font-size: 11px;}
.platestandard2		{background-color: #ffffff; padding: 10px 10px 2px 10px; font-size: 11px;}
.platestandard2 td	{font-size: 11px;}
.platestandard3		{background-color: #ffffff; padding: 0px 10px 0px 10px; font-size: 11x !important;}
.platestandard3 td	{font-size: 11px;}


.frm_text			{font-weight: bold; margin-top: 6px;}
.frm_dropmargin		{margin-top: 2px;}
.frm_text2			{font-weight: bold; margin-top: 5px; font-size: 11px;}
.frm_dropmargin2	{margin-top: 1px;}
.frm_dropmargin2 textarea {width: 144px !important;}
.frm_150			{width: 144px;}
.frm_80				{width: 80px;}
.frm_83				{width: 83px;}
.frm_90				{width: 90px;}
.frm_45				{width: 45px;}
.frm_102			{width: 102px;}


.textPriceplate1	{font-family: Arial; font-size: 10px; color: #FFFFFF; font-weight: bold;}
.textPriceplate2	{font-family: Arial; font-size: 15px; color: #FFFFFF; font-weight: bold; line-height: 14px; margin: 3px 0px 0px 0px;}
.textPriceplate3	{font-family: Arial; font-size: 10px; color: #FFFFFF; font-style: italic; line-height: 11px;}
.textPriceplate4	{font-family: Arial; font-size: 12px; color: #FFFFFF; font-weight: bold;}
.bgRed				{background-color: #cc3300;}


.txtOrange			{color: #CF6825;}
.txtCopyright		{font-family: Arial, Helvetica, Verdana, Sans-Serif; line-height: 11px; font-size: 10px; color: #484848;}
.txtIntro			{font-size: 10pt; line-height: 1.3em;}
.txtIntro2			{font-size: 10pt; line-height: 1.3em;}
.txtPage			{font-size: 12px; line-height: 1.3em;}
.txtRegular			{line-height: 13px;}
.txtSmall			{font-family: Tahoma; font-size: 10px;}
.h1					{font-family: Arial, Helvetica, Verdana, Sans-Serif; font-size:26px; line-height: 28px;}
.h2					{font-family: Arial, Helvetica, Verdana, Sans-Serif; font-size:22px; font-weight:bold; line-height: 22px;}
.h3					{font-family: Arial, Helvetica, Verdana, Sans-Serif; font-size:15px; font-weight:bold;}
.h2white			{font-family: Arial, Helvetica, Verdana, Sans-Serif; font-size:24px; font-weight:bold; padding-bottom: 6px; line-height: 22px; color: #ffffff;}
.h4					{font-family: Arial, Helvetica, Verdana, Sans-Serif; font-size:11px; font-weight:bold;}
.h5					{font-family: Arial, Helvetica, Verdana, Sans-Serif; font-size:17px; font-weight:bold; line-height: 22px;}
.h6					{font-family: Arial, Helvetica, Verdana, Sans-Serif; font-size:12px; font-weight:bold;}
.hService			{font-family: Arial, Helvetica, Verdana, Sans-Serif; font-size:16px; font-weight:bold;}






.orange				{color: #B25522; text-decoration: none;}
.orange:hover		{color: #CF6825; text-decoration: underline;}

a.grey				{color:	#333333; text-decoration: none;}
a.grey:hover		{color: #000000; text-decoration: underline;}

.contactText		{font-family: Arial; line-height: 12px; font-size: 11px;}
.footerText			{font-family: Arial; line-height: 12px;}
.footerBorder		{border-top: 1px solid #95A264; width: 940px; margin-bottom: 10px;}

.hMargin			{margin-bottom: 5px;}
.hMargin2			{margin-bottom: 15px;}

.imgLeft			{margin-top: 2px; margin-right: 13px;}
.imgRight			{margin-top: 2px; margin-left: 13px;}

input, textarea, select {
	font-size: 10px;
	font-family: verdana, arial, helvetica;
}

.specform {
	background-color:#EBE7CF
}

.topnavBg
{
	background-color: #CF6825;
	background-image: url(../images/top/bgTopnav.gif);
	background-repeat: repeat-x;
	height: 27px; width: 770px;
	padding-left: 12px;}
	
.topnavA
{
	background-color: #B25522;
	background-image: url(../images/top/bgTopnavA.gif);
	padding-left: 4px; padding-right: 5px;}
	
.topnav
{
	padding-left: 4px; padding-right: 5px;}
	
.toplink
{
	font-family: Arial, Helvetica, Verdana, Sans-Serif;
	font-size: 11px; color: #ffffff; font-weight: bold;
	text-decoration: none; text-transform: uppercase;}
	
.toplink:hover
{
	color: #ffffff; text-decoration: none;}
	
.arrow					{font-family: Verdana; font-size: 10px; color: #CE6F26; font-weight: bold; width:14px;}
	
.plateheadSidenav		{background-image: url(../images/plateheadSidenav.gif); height: 10px; width: 170px;}
.platebottomSidenav		{background-image: url(../images/platebottomSidenav.gif);	height: 11px; width: 170px;}


.sidelink
{
	color: #000000;
	text-decoration: none; cursor: pointer;}

.sidelink:hover
{
	color: #000000; text-decoration: none;}

.sidelink2
{
	color: #ffffff;
	text-decoration: none; cursor: pointer;}

.sidelink2:hover
{
	color: #ffffff; text-decoration: none;}

.sidenav1
{
	font-family: Arial, Helvetica, Verdana, Sans-Serif; font-size: 11px;
	background-color: #FFFFFF; border-top: 1px solid #ffffff;
	padding: 3px 5px 4px 8px; font-weight: bold;}
	
.sidenav1A
{
	font-family: Arial, Helvetica, Verdana, Sans-Serif; font-size: 11px; color: #394018;
	background-color: #CDCD9E; border-top: 1px solid #B7BA8A;
	padding: 3px 5px 4px 8px; font-weight: bold;}
	
.sidenav2
{
	padding-top: 4px;}
	
.sidenav2A
{
	padding-top: 4px; font-weight: bold;}
	
	
	
	
	
	
	
	
/*.platehead_180
{
	background-image: url(../images/Sidenav/platehead_180.gif); height: 10px;	
	font-family: Arial, Helvetica, Verdana, Sans-Serif;
	font-size: 12px; color: #ffffff; font-weight: bold;
	height: 24px; padding-left: 15px; width: 165px;}
	
.platehead_190
{
	background-image: url(../images/Content/platehead_190.gif); height: 10px;	
	font-family: Arial, Helvetica, Verdana, Sans-Serif;
	font-size: 12px; color: #ffffff; font-weight: bold;
	height: 24px; padding-left: 15px; width: 175px;}	
	
.platehead_380
{
	background-image: url(../images/Content/platehead_380.gif); height: 10px;	
	font-family: Arial, Helvetica, Verdana, Sans-Serif;
	font-size: 12px; color: #ffffff; font-weight: bold;
	height: 24px; padding-left: 15px; width: 365px;}
	
.platehead_580
{
	background-image: url(../images/Content/platehead_580.gif); height: 10px;	
	font-family: Arial, Helvetica, Verdana, Sans-Serif;
	font-size: 12px; color: #ffffff; font-weight: bold;
	height: 24px; padding-left: 15px; width: 565px;}
	
.platehead_230
{
	background-image: url(../images/Content/platehead_580.gif); height: 10px;	
	font-family: Arial, Helvetica, Verdana, Sans-Serif;
	font-size: 12px; color: #ffffff; font-weight: bold;
	height: 24px; padding-left: 15px;}	
	
.platebottom_180		{background-image: url(../images/Sidenav/platebottom_180.gif); height: 10px;}

.platetop_580orange		{background-image: url(../images/Content/platetop_580orange.gif); background-repeat: no-repeat;}
.platetop_580			{background-image: url(../images/Content/platetop_580.gif); background-repeat: no-repeat;}

.platebottom_580		{background-image: url(../images/Content/platebottom_580.gif); height: 10px;}
.platebottom2_580		{background-image: url(../images/Content/platebottom2_580.gif); height: 30px;}

.platebottom_190		{background-image: url(../images/Content/platebottom_190.gif); height: 10px;}
.platebottom2_190		{background-image: url(../images/Content/platebottom2_190.gif); height: 30px;}

.platebottom_380		{background-image: url(../images/Content/platebottom_380.gif); height: 10px;}
.platebottom2_380		{background-image: url(../images/Content/platebottom2_380.gif); height: 30px;}

.platebottom_230		{background-image: url(../images/Content/platebottom_580.gif); height: 10px;}
.platebottom2_230		{background-image: url(../images/Content/platebottom2_580.gif); height: 30px;}

.platebottom_180		{background-image: url(../images/Sidenav/platebottom_180.gif); height: 10px;}
.platebottom_580beige	{background-image: url(../images/Content/platebottom_580beige.gif); height: 30px; padding-right: 20px;}
.platebottom_180beige	{background-image: url(../images/Sidenav/platebottom_180beige.gif); height: 30px;}

.plateSidecolumn		{background-image: url(../images/Content/plateSidecolumn.gif); height: 10px;}

.plateseparator			{background-color: #B7AC8E; height: 10px;}*/
	

.bold					{font-weight: bold}

.cntFlag				{position:absolute; width:70px; height:26px; margin:62px 0 0 900px; }
.flag					{margin:0 0 0 5px; border:none;}

#ticker table			{width: 790px;}
#frm					{width: 790px !important;}


.priceTable { padding: 0 15px 20px 15px;}
.priceTable .tableHeader {padding-bottom: 15px;}
.priceTable .tableHeader .title, .tableHeader .priceTable .date {font-weight: bold; font-size: 15px; margin-right: 7px; margin-bottom: 15px;}
.priceTable .tableHeader .date {font-size: 13px;} 
.priceTable .tableBody table {font-size: 11px; border-collapse: collapse;}
.priceTable .tableBody td {width: auto; padding: 2px 10px 2px 0; border-bottom: 1px solid #fff;}
.priceTable .tableBody td:last-child {/*padding-right: 0;*/}
.priceTable .tableBody .bold {font-weight: bold;}
.priceTable .tableBody .grey {color: #000;}	
.priceTable .tableBody tr:last-child .last {border-bottom: 0;}
.priceTable .tableBody td.grey {}
.priceTable .tableBody .right {text-align: center;}
.priceTable .tableBody .last {border-bottom: 1px solid #ababab;}
.priceTable .tableBody .border {border-bottom: 1px solid #666;}
.priceTable .tableBody .bordertop {border-top: 2px solid #666;}
.priceTable .tableBody .center {text-align: center;}